arthroscopy
Definition
Medical procedure using an arthroscope to visualize inside a joint
Clinical context
A 25-year-old basketball player presents with knee pain and locking after a sudden change in direction. Arthroscopic examination reveals a torn meniscus with loose fragments causing mechanical symptoms. The procedure allows for both diagnostic evaluation and therapeutic intervention through small portal incisions.
